- How do I fix my official records to say 'ATHEIST'?
In just 5 minutes you can change your records. Walk-throughs provided for all DoD branches. Air Force Navy and Marine Corps can do so online.
- Why should I avoid "NO-REL-PREF" as my religious preference on my official records?
This is a debate-ending reason to fix your records. Also, NRP is just incorrect. Atheists don't have a religion, however, you *do* have a preference about religion.
- How can I avoid saying "So help me god?" and avoid signing contracts with the phrase?
Many service members respectfully refuse, and they are fully within their legal rights to do so. You may face some flack from uninformed superiors, but you will definitely win any challenge they throw at you. Contact me if you need to.
